Output 27180c723589f804648f176c8ec9efd902594e8118d9ebae04ce15f6ede5629e:33

value
10480478
script pubkey
OP_0 OP_PUSHBYTES_20 ec86f4b2e8fdb54b49c74e403504461f89155555
address
bc1qajr0fvhglk65kjw8feqr2pzxr7y324243vmddd
transaction
27180c723589f804648f176c8ec9efd902594e8118d9ebae04ce15f6ede5629e
spent
true